Legal Assistance Pakistan: The Route to Justice to All

Pakistan faces a significant problem regarding entry to justice, particularly within vulnerable populations. Pro Bono Services programs are essential in overcoming this disparity. These schemes aim to provide legal assistance to citizens who lack the means to pay for it privately . Charities like AGHS Legal Aid Network and the Sindh Legal Aid Society are operating to guarantee that everyone, irrespective to their economic condition, has a fair opportunity to obtain legal redress . Ultimately , the expansion of readily available legal aid is essential for building a more fair and comprehensive legal system in Pakistan.

Accessing Legal Support: Karachi's Pro Bono Legal Resources

Many Human Rights Legal Aid Pakistan individuals in Karachi deal with legal issues but are without the financial means to engage a experienced lawyer. Fortunately , a expanding network of free legal aid exists to help those in distress situations. Several organizations furnish these critical resources, including :

  • The Sindh Legal {Aid & Representation Network (SLAAAN) – delivering legal advice.
  • Some Karachi Bar Association's pro bono program .
  • Community-based NGOs working with people’s rights & access to justice .

{To find precise information & qualification prerequisites, it’s recommended to check their websites or directly reach out to their staff. Keep in mind that availability of aid may be conditional.
